Tottenham Hotspur vs. Chelsea: EPL Game Preview

Tottenham Hotspur hosts Chelsea in what promises to be an entertaining game on Sunday. Tottenham Hotspur is coming off a 2-0 home win against West Ham United on Sunday, while Chelsea lost 1-0 at home against Southampton on Saturday.

Tottenham Hotspur is in fourth place in the Premier League standings with 42 points in 24 games while Chelsea is in 10th place with 31 points in 23 games.

The player to watch in this game is João Félix, who has one goal and zero assists in three Premier League games this season. AccuScore gives João Félix a 36.04 percent chance to score against Tottenham Hotspur. He has 8 SCA and 0 GCA in three Premier League games this season.

FBRef defines SCA as “the two offensive actions leading directly to a shot, such as passes, dribbles and drawing fouls.” GCA is “the two offensive actions leading directly to a goal, such as passes, dribbles and drawing fouls.” Let’s take a closer look at where the value is at in this matchup.

Key Points to Consider

Head-to-Head: These two sides last matched up in Premier League action on August 31 and the game ended in a 1-1 draw.

Projected Leaders

For Tottenham Hotspur, Harry Kane has a 37.76 percent chance to score. He averages 2.77 shots overall per sim, 1.76 shots on goal per and 0.47 goals per sim.

For Chelsea, João Félix has a 36.04 percent chance to net the ball. He averages 1.68 shots overall per sim, 1.03 shots on goal per and 0.45 goals per sim.
